Description

This update is a two-day program for current TCI certified trainers to learn the content and revisions to the Therapeutic Crisis Intervention for Families (TCIF) curriculum.

Program Objectives

Participants will be able to:

  • Identify additions and changes to the revised TCIF materials
  • Describe the effects of trauma on children
  • Assess what children feel, need, and want
  • Demonstrate how to negotiate rules and expectations
  • Demonstrate using consequences appropriately
  • Develop individual crisis support plans

TCI ReCertification

The Residential Child Care Project has a recertification process for TCI trainers. Please note that all participants must pass the certification requirements during the TCI Trainer Update in order to continue to train TCI. Attendance alone does not qualify a participant to be recertified as a TCI trainer.
